Well i'm gonna be the "one" here then...*ahem*
If you go out and get a trial just to grief someone(like follow them and ask for g-g), then you're a moronic kid who deserves to be banned from MMO's alltogether. SImple as that, there's no excuse for the behaviour.
WoW quests compared to EVE missions? I wouldn't be so hasty on judging the "get 10 heads" quests when you take a look at getting from level 1 to level 3 missions.
"Go there, kill those(a), come back, go there, kill THOSE(b), come back, go there...remember last mission? Good, you'll love this then, kill those(a)...yes they came...back...clones..you know...never learn..."
WoW community and the "kids", there's no more kids there then there are here. In percentual means that is. I've seen a plenty and many kids around these parts too, people who get whiney over anything and everything. I've seen more mudpooslinging in here then in Wow. It's all a hype really.
WoW is honestly not as bad as the clonefighters want you to believe. But if you believe the hype, then you'll ocourse take that way about it.
It's more an roleplayng game(try a PVPRP server, that's awhole different game), more storybased(yes still lacking since it's an MMO) and yes maybe not that punishing. But you know what, sometimes it's a real pain that EVE is such a hardcore mode too. Sometimes you want to have FUN.
